Welcome back to another weekly recap of everything you need to know from around the league, without having to watch every single game.
This week (April 13–19), we’re breaking down a surprisingly dominant NL Central, where every single team is above .500 (yes, really!), plus all the sweeps, streaks, and standout moments you might’ve missed.
We get into:
- Why the NL Central is the hottest division in baseball right now
- A full rundown of this week’s sweeps (and who should be nervous…)
- The Mets’ 11-game losing streak + other teams cooling down
- Sneaky teams to watch like the Angels (hello, Mike Trout comeback era?)
- Shohei Ohtani’s insane 51-game on-base streak
- Current home run leaders and why the race is just getting started
Plus, we do a little temperature check on who’s heating up vs. cooling down, and end with a soft reminder that baseball (and life) is all about showing up, even when things aren’t going your way
And of course, we preview some of the most interesting matchups for the week ahead so you know what to keep an eye on.
